**About the role**
This position is responsible for managing the day-to-day activities of the City Safe staff and operation of the City Safe control room. This position will drive the development of security risk assessments and conduct security reviews, performance audits, development of standards, policies, procedures and guidelines, security projects and the promotion of a continuous improvement philosophy in the integration of security strategies into daily activities and plans. The position is also accountable for the management, ongoing maintenance and periodic testing and auditing of physical and electronic security (keys, intrusion detection, electronic access control and CCTV systems) and all new installations and project works. On a daily basis you will
- Manage the operation of the City Safe Control Room and monitoring staff.
- Maintain security system capabilities and comprehensive system documentation across all facilities in accordance with manufacturer’s specifications and or Australian Standards.
- Develop and maintain a security risk management framework (based on Australian Standards Handbook 167:2006).
- Maintain best practice in the development and implementation of security projects.
- Develop systems and Corporate plans, policies, procedures, guidelines and standards as required
- Development of key partnerships within the emergency management industry to ensure the City’s systems are maintained to the highest industry standards.
- Develop a program to manage and evaluate performance of security assets and systems to ensure best practice facilities security through systematic servicing, maintenance and replacement and maintenance of associated documentation for all City facilities.
- Maintain best practice in the development of projects including project control, human resources and communications management.
- Manage the development of submissions for the approval of funding for major security projects.
- Manage projects and DA submissions occurring or planned within or external to Council Groups, Divisions and Corporate areas which have a security implication.
- Provide Security Risk Assessments, Terrorism Risk Assessments and Hostile Vehicle Dynamics Assessments to support Council’s public domain development and public event planning.
- Manage the development of standards and guidelines for the design, purchase, installation, use and maintenance of physical protective measures.
